ADO.NET的菜鸟问题!!急!!

yinsuxia 强生(中国)医疗器材有限公司(强生医疗) 运维工程师/系统管理员/网络管理员  2008-11-29 10:40:02
把数据添加到数据库
窗体上有个comboBox,Item里面是varchar的值,想在提交时把varchar转换为int,这改如何做呢
...全文
92 点赞 收藏 13
写回复
13 条回复
切换为时间正序
当前发帖距今超过3年,不再开放新的回复
发表回复
tian_fang 2008-11-29
楼上说的都是
回复
j45kp 2008-11-29
int.Tryparse(comboBox1.Text,out print)
回复
jinsuo_1986 2008-11-29
int32.Parse(comboBox1.Text);
回复
pmjcxw 2008-11-29
回答正确,不过我经常用conver.toint32(string)
回复
sciolist 2008-11-29
type.parse(string);

或者万能转换 convert.totype();
回复
feng4557875 2008-11-29
正解
回复
逸客 2008-11-29

private void BindComboBox()
{
comboBox1.DataSource = dataSet1.Tables["Suppliers"];
comboBox1.DisplayMember = "ProductName";
comboBox1.ValueMember = "value";
}



只要value列是数字,取combobox的selectedvalue就行了
回复
wuyq11 2008-11-29
int.Tryparse
回复
Fibona 2008-11-29
int.Parse(string)
回复
a6382056 2008-11-29
int i = convert.ToInt32(comboBox.text);
回复
feiyun0112 2008-11-29
int.parse

*****************************************************************************
欢迎使用CSDN论坛专用阅读器 : CSDN Reader(附全部源代码)
http://feiyun0112.cnblogs.com/
回复
长沙三毛 2008-11-29
int.Parse(comboBox1.Text);
回复
zjs1109 2008-11-29
int.Parse(comboBox1.Text);
回复
相关推荐
发帖
C#
创建于2007-09-28

10.6w+

社区成员

.NET技术 C#
申请成为版主
帖子事件
创建了帖子
2008-11-29 10:40
社区公告

让您成为最强悍的C#开发者